A secondary battery with a finishing tape preventing air bubbles from being formed between a jelly roll electrode structure and the finishing tape. The secondary battery includes a wound electrode assembly having a positive electrode sheet, a separator, and a negative electrode sheet, sequentially stacked, and a finishing tape having penetrating holes and adhered to the outer lateral surface of the wound electrode assembly. The penetrating holes permit air to escape, preventing the formation of air bubbles under the tape. The secondary battery may be made by sequentially stacking a positive electrode sheet, a separator, and a negative electrode sheet to form an electrode structure, adhering a finishing tape to a surface of one of the positive and negative electrode sheets of the electrode structure, the finishing tape including penetrating holes, applying tension to a free end of the finishing tape and winding the electrode structure in a spiral with the finishing tape covering and adhered to the electrode structure as an outside surface, whereby air trapped between the electrode structure and the finishing tape during winding passes through the penetrating holes, preventing formation of air bubbles between the finishing tape and the electrode structure. Alternatively, the secondary battery may be made by sequentially stacking a positive electrode sheet, a separator, and a negative electrode sheet to form an electrode structure, winding the electrode structure in a spiral having an outside surface, and adhering a finishing tape including penetrating holes to the outside surface by winding the tape around the spiral, covering the outside surface and adhering the finishing tape to itself, so that air trapped between the electrode structure and the finishing tape during winding passes through the penetrating holes, preventing formation of air bubbles between the finishing tape and the electrode structure.
